How many siblings do you have and what is your relationship dynamic like? How did the way you were raised affect the way you navigated your sibling relationships? Do you have other people in your circle of care that you call brothers and sisters? In a continuation of our "The Things We Learn From..." series, this week's episode touches on sibling relationships: the good, the bad, and the hilarious. From sibling dynamics and rivalries, to the struggles of oldest daughters, sibling fall outs, and learning to value sibling relationships later on in life: we talk about it all.
